YOUTUBER P2istheName has been found dead in a mailroom at the age of 26 – as pals pay touching tributes to the “kind creator”.

The star, who real name was Philip Enewally, was discovered on Friday, according the Los Angeles County Coroner.

A cause of death has not yet been revealed, as investigations continue into the shock event.

The Youtuber’s mom confirmed her son’s passing to TMZ – and requested privacy on behalf of the family.

She also encouraged fans to visit his channel, which has around four million subscribers, to honour his memory.

Tributes have flooded in for the star, who was known for his gaming videos, comedy skits and vlogs.

He rose to fame with videos of himself playing NBA 2K and Fortnite, before expanding to general explainers of popular video games, dubbed “Let’s Plays”.

He also had his own streetwear brand DontMindUs.

Aside from gaming, P2istheName gave fans a glimpse into his personal life with vlogs showing “a day in the life of a young black millionaire” in L.A.

In his most recent Instagram post on February 19, he was seen loading DontMindUs parcels into a van – while posing in a red and black jersey from the brand.

In another slide in the same post, he appeared to be in a mailroom or shipping facility, surrounded by inventory.

He had been vocal about his passion for the brand, writing a few days previously: “The journey keeps getting better. @dontmindus all year. Thank U God.”

Philip’s videos once reached millions of viewers – with some boasting more than 13 million.

However, viewership had dwindled over recent years to around 20,000 to 60,000 views – with Philip opening up about feeling “lost” on the platform.
